South Korea De icing spreader Market Overview

The South Korea de-icing spreader market is experiencing steady growth, driven by increasing industrial activities and infrastructural developments. As of 2023, the market size is valued at approximately USD 150 million, with projections indicating a compound annual growth rate (CAGR) of around 6.2% over the forecast period from 2023 to 2030. This growth is fueled by the country’s expanding transportation, aviation, and maritime sectors, which require advanced de-icing solutions to ensure operational safety and efficiency during winter months. The rising adoption of technologically sophisticated spreaders, coupled with modernization initiatives in public and private sectors, further supports market expansion. The increasing frequency of snow and ice events, alongside government mandates for enhanced safety standards, underscores the importance of reliable de-icing equipment in South Korea’s infrastructure landscape.
